A depleted Westies managed to get over the line and notch up their first win against arch rival Virginia, would've been a bit of panic with 4 runs to win and Travis Mc getting fired out LBW to be 8 down.

Angle Vale weren't far off getting a much needed outright win against NEK, Meredith scoring 81 and Jon "Everyone's favourite" Pogas smashing a quickfire 57 not out gave them every opportunity for big Justin to come in and deliver the final blows. Nek held on well to close at 8/131, Justin collecting a lazy 13 wickets for the match (7/40 and 6/44) off of 48 overs all up.

Parafield Gardens have raced to the top of the table with an away win against Dublin, Luke King picked up 6/36 for the visitors and then the Gardens' tail wagged as they reached 144 from 77.2 overs, Barry Dowling came in at 6 to score 21 not out from 3867 balls no doubt. Tyson Richard took 5/64 from 36 overs including 13 maidens.

On a side note, has Barry Dowling ever hit a 6?
